The factory said that they are processing as much chicken as they can before the ban kicks in.
Previously, the Singapore Food Agency (SFA) said that the chickens imported from Malaysia accounts for 34% of the chickens that are imported to Singapore.
Singaporean flocking to supermarkets has become an internet meme, there is a lot of frozen chicken in Singapore. So please don’t worry.
